Director of Sustainability Integration

1 month ago


San Francisco, California, United States SmithGroup JJR Full time

Working with us, you will: Lead a team of sustainability professionals including sustainability specialists, strategists, initiative champions, and market/discipline affinity group leaders in their support of sustainability services, education programs, and design integration.Manage external partner relationships such as Architecture 2030, International Living Future Institute, USGBC, Healthy Building Network, Carbon Leadership Forum, etc.Be actively engaged in projects, providing technical guidance based on your knowledge of sustainability, energy modeling, daylight modeling, etc.In partnership with the Director of Performance Analytics, develop and implement democratized sustainability tools, resources, and training to all staff to support general expertise in sustainability topics.Minimum 15 years relevant experience in environmental sustainability, environmental management, engineering, architecture, landscape architecture, interior design, or equivalent consulting experience focused specifically on sustainability.A proven integrated and holistic approach to all areas of sustainability.Extensive knowledge of LEED and other relevant sustainability certification programs.SmithGroup also promotes a healthy work/life balance for our staff which includes an alternative work schedule that provides employees with an additional 15 days off per year (usually Fridays), as well as hybrid work options that give our team the flexibility to work within our vibrant office culture or remotely, as needed.
